SOLD OUT ‘Blind Tasting’ performance and wine tasting Announces New Sydney Date

 

Due to the enormous popularity from wine lovers, theatre goers and thespians alike, ‘Blind Tasting’, the unique ‘part performance/part wine-tasting’ has added a new date, Tuesday 30th July. Having quickly sold out tickets to the first Sydney performance on Tuesday 25th June, this new Sydney date will similarly be held at The Ensemble Theatre, Kirribilli.

 

‘Blind Tasting’ is a quirky one-woman contemporary show, thoughtfully written and directed by Paul Gilchrist and features accomplished Australian actress Sylvia Keays. Sylvia, in an acclaimed portrayal, introduces us to her character Sophie – who talks wine, sells wine and she has every reason to drink it. Join her hilarious razor-sharp discovery of the unexpected truth hidden in each glass.

 

With already a sold-out season at the 2012 Adelaide Fringe and the 2012 Melbourne Fringe festivals, as well as performances in Los Angeles, ‘Blind Tasting’ conveys wit, whimsy and heartbreak – all centered around wine. TimeOut Melbourne raved that "Sylvia Keays slips snugly into her character. So snug that I initially thought this might have been her own story. The show has a very smooth tone, sitting happily between wistfully melancholic narrative and a stand-up routine."

 

Suitably accompanying this performance is the equally acclaimed wines from Shaw Vineyard Estate, available for you to try before the show, with wine tasting and nibblies commencing from 6.30pm, followed by a 7.30pm performance. Shaw Vineyard Estate is a family owned and operated wine producer who has been producing Canberra’s finest wines for over a decade. As a keen supporter of young Australian talent, Shaw saw this collaboration as a rich opportunity to showcase their performance in wine to a discerning audience.

About Sylvia Keays

 

Sylvia Keays is an Australian actress theatrically trained at The American Academy of Dramatic Arts, Hollywood. Since graduation, she has performed professionally in TV, independent film, presenting, and her main love theatre, both in the USA and Australia. She has performed in plays produced by NIDA, Steam Productions, Billie Blonde, Shakespeare by the Sea, Complex Theatre LA, AADA (Hollywood). In television, she has featured in ‘Deadly Women’ in the US; and in Stupid Stupid Man, supporting Deborah Mailman in Australia. Her body of commercial work includes productions for TAB, ANZ, New Idea and McDonald’s.
